The Education of Koko is the first book on the most far-reaching ape language experiment yet conducted, the only one with a gorilla.
It chronicles Dr. Penny Patterson's first nine years as Koko's dedicated teacher and surrogate mother.
Koko's education gives us a beguiling glimpse into the mind of perhaps our closest relative
an animal long vilified and misunderstood, who now teaches us about the origins of abilities we had thought to be exclusively human.
In so doing, The Education of Koko sheds important new light on the nature of the human beast.
